Mandatory Credit: Bill Streicher-Imagn Images Philadelphia Eagles linebacker Nolan Smith Jr. underwent surgery to repair a torn triceps earlier in the week but is expected to be ready for the start of the 2025 season, multiple media outlets reported.
Smith appeared to sustain the injury while chasing Kansas City quarterback Patrick Mahomes during the Eagles' 40-22 victory over the Chiefs in Super Bowl LIX on Feb. 9 in New Orleans.
Smith, 24, recorded 6.5 sacks to go along with 42 tackles, two fumble recoveries and one forced fumble in 16 games (10 starts) last season.
He has 60 tackles and 7.5 sacks in 33 career games (10 starts) since being selected by the Eagles with the 30th overall pick of the 2023 NFL Draft out of Georgia.
